Causes of Male Infertility

Male infertility is more common than many people realize. Studies show that it contributes to nearly half of all infertility cases. 

The causes can vary, and understanding them helps remove the stigma and focus on solutions instead.

Some of the most common causes include:

  • Low sperm count: When there are fewer sperm available to fertilize an egg.

  • Poor sperm motility: When sperm do not swim well enough to reach the egg.

  • Abnormal sperm shape: Irregularly shaped sperm can make fertilization harder.

  • Hormonal imbalances: Low testosterone or problems with other hormones can affect sperm production.

  • Varicocele: Enlarged veins in the scrotum can increase temperature and reduce sperm quality.

  • Lifestyle factors: Smoking, alcohol use, poor diet, or chronic stress can all play a role.

  • Medical history: Past infections, injuries, or certain medications may also affect fertility.

Male Fertility Testing Explained

Male Fertility Testing is designed to evaluate how well your reproductive system is functioning. The process is simple, confidential, and focused on understanding rather than judgment. 

Two main types of tests are often performed, the Semen Analysis and Hormone Evaluation.

Semen Analysis

A Semen Analysis is the foundation of male fertility testing. It involves providing a semen sample, usually collected in a private, comfortable space. 

The sample is then examined under a microscope to measure several important factors:

  • Sperm count (how many sperm are present)

  • Motility (how well the sperm move)

  • Morphology (the shape and structure of sperm)

  • Volume and consistency of the semen

The results help your fertility specialist understand if the sperm are healthy and capable of fertilizing an egg. 

If there are abnormalities, your doctor can recommend treatments or lifestyle changes that may improve sperm health.

Hormone Evaluation

Sometimes, fertility issues are linked to hormone levels. A simple blood test can check hormones such as testosterone, FSH (follicle-stimulating hormone), and LH (luteinizing hormone). 

These hormones play an important role in sperm production and overall reproductive health.

If a hormone imbalance is found, your doctor may suggest medication, supplements, or other interventions to help restore balance.
